Naxos combines beaches, mountains, traditional villages and ancient history in one remarkably varied island.

Chora, the island’s main town, has a picturesque waterfront and a maze of narrow streets leading through Venetian architecture. The Portara, an enormous marble gateway overlooking the sea, has become one of the island’s most recognizable landmarks.

Beyond the coast, the mountainous interior reveals villages such as Apeiranthos, where stone houses and traditional architecture create a completely different atmosphere.

Naxos is beautiful precisely because it offers more than beaches. You can spend one day swimming and the next exploring mountain villages, archaeological sites and local food traditions.
